CM Nischay Scheme for Graduate: Nischay Self-Employment Scheme: The Bihar government has broadened the scope of the Chief Minister's Nischay Self-Employment Allowance Scheme to support young individuals in becoming self-reliant and aid them in their job search.

Bihar Nischay Scheme Expansion: Graduate Unemployed To Get Allowance

The CM’s Nischay scheme, originally planned to help youth become self-employed, now includes Graduate Youth, launched under the Seven Resolves initiative in 2016. The scheme provided benefits exclusively to unemployed youth who had completed their intermediate (12th) education. However, the government has now extended the scheme's coverage to include graduate youth, offering them a monthly stipend for two years.

Eligibility Criteria For Nischay Scheme

To be eligible for the scheme, applicants must meet the following requirements :
- Age: Between 20 and 25 years old

- Education: Completed graduation in arts, science, or commerce from a recognised university or institution

- Employment Status: Not engaged in self-employment or any government, private, or non-government job

- Student Status: Not currently enrolled in any educational institution

- Job Search: Actively seeking employment

Nichay Scheme For Unemployed Graduate Youth: Application Process

The Bihar government has introduced an online registration facility for the scheme. Interested youth can register themselves on the Seven Resolves portal and must appear at the District Registration and Counselling Centre (DRCC), Basdila, for document verification.

Required Documents For Bihar Nischay Scheme

Applicants need to submit the following documents for verification:

- Matriculation and Intermediate Certificates: Mark sheets and certificates

- Graduation Certificate: Mark sheet and certificate

- College Leaving Certificate: Proof of leaving college

- Aadhaar Card: Identity proof

- Bank Passbook: Bank account details

- Residence Certificate: Proof of residence

Benefits and Impact

The scheme aims to provide financial support to unemployed graduate youth, enabling them to sustain themselves while searching for jobs.

According to Niraj Kumar, Scheme Officer and Nodal Officer, DRCC Basdila, this initiative will undoubtedly provide economic assistance and help young individuals become self-reliant.
